Which of the following is NOT a task typically associated with an admin assistant?

The task of conducting financial audits is not typically associated with an administrative assistant's responsibilities. Financial audits involve a detailed examination of an organization's financial statements and the accompanying documentation to ensure accuracy, compliance with regulations, and financial integrity. This task usually requires specialized knowledge in accounting, finance, and sometimes regulatory requirements that an administrative assistant may not possess.

In contrast, organizing files, typing up documents, and dealing with post and emails are standard duties for an administrative assistant. These tasks fall within the realm of office management and clerical duties, which are essential for keeping an office running smoothly. Administrative assistants focus on supporting the team's efficiency through scheduling, communication, and day-to-day administrative functions, rather than carrying out specialized financial evaluations or audits.
